Course content
1. Definition of the term social psychology, historical development of the field. 2. Consciousness, subconsciousness, behavior. 3. Interpretation of the socialization process. 4. Social groups. 5. The family as a formative factor in shaping personality. 6. Communication. 7. Communication. 8. Self-concept ? forming a healthy self-concept. 9. Self-concept - self-assertion of an individual. 10. Self-concept - defining personal boundaries. 11. Archetypes as driving and formative forces in man. 12. Challenging life situations. 13. Work with stress.

Learning outcomes
To hand over basic knowledge about functioning of human psyche, to prepare graduates of specialization for effective progression in interpersonal interaction; and increase their fruitfulness on the employment market.
Elevated Confidence in Interpersonal Relations, Increased Self-Confidence, Elevated Professional Confidence, Acquire ways of Mental Hygiene.
